Inside a gasoline- or oil-fired furnace, the gasoline is mixed with air and burned. The flames heat a steel warmth exchanger where the warmth is transferred to air. Air is pushed in the heat exchanger through the “air handler’s” furnace fan and after that pressured in the ductwork downstream of the heat exchanger. In the furnace, combustion merchandise are vented out of your building via a flue pipe. More mature “atmospheric” furnaces vented directly to the environment, and squandered about thirty% of the fuel Vitality just to maintain the exhaust hot sufficient to securely increase through the chimney.

A heat pump is undoubtedly an air con and heating device all in one (The truth that it really is twin intent can make it efficient in its very own way). When it truly is hot outdoors, the unit grabs air from inside your property, removes the heat from it using a refrigerant and pumps it back again into the house as interesting air.

This process works by using less than fifty percent the Strength of a standard heating system, even though It can be normally a lot more successful than that.
